NEW YORK (Legal Drug Money Records) - Former Lost Boyz front man Mr. Cheeks is heading out on a month long U.S. tour featuring legendary producer Pete Rock and Truth Hurts. The tour will feature songs from Cheeks' album 'Ladies & Ghettomen' due to hit stores in late September on Cheeks' Legal Drug Money Records. "I came up with that album title because that's what I deal with," says Cheeks.
The tour kicks off August 3rd at SOB's in New York City hitting 16 cities throughout the US on the way and wrapping up in Philadelphia at the end of the month.

The single "It's Alright" features Truth Hurts, and is the first single from Cheeks forthcoming 'Ladies and Ghettomen' album, which features production by Pete Rock.

Rock and Cheeks met each other years ago and decided to make their new collaboration a modern day take on the smooth, soulful sound that both Cheeks and Rock helped popularize in the 90's. "The fans haven't heard from me in a while and they haven't heard from Pete in a while, so we just hit them in the head with that flavor that's still poppin off."
'Ladies and Ghettomen' marks the first release on Cheeks' up and coming Legal Drug Money Records through a deal with Contango Records.

Now with his own label and his 'Ladies and Ghettomen' album and the tour, Mr. Cheeks is ready to unload another satisfying batch of his signature brand of good-natured music, along with Pete Rock, and Truth Hurts.

Mr. Chicks tour dates:
August 3 SOB's - New York, NY
August 4 Grog Shop - Cleveland, OH
August 6 House of Blues - Chicago, IL
August 7 The Rave - Milwaukee, WI
August 8 The Quest - Minneapolis, MN
August 10 Cervanti's - Denver, CO
August 12 The Independent - San Francisco, CA
August 13 Caesars - Lake Tahoe, NV
August 14 Canes Bar & Grill - San Diego, CA
August 15 House Of Blues - Las Vegas, NV
August 16 House of Blues - West Hollywood, CA
August 18 Old Brickhouse - Phoenix, AZ
August 19 Sunshine Theater - Albuquerque, NM
August 27 Norva Theatre - Norfolk, VA
August 28 930 Club - Washington, DC
August 29 Trocadero - Philadelphia, PA
